SCALE BASED ON RATIO OF THE DESIRED FIRST VALUE¶
Scales a stress-strain (or similar) curve so that its first non-zero Y value matches a desired yield value, computed as the ratio between the new yield value and the original first non-zero Y value. An optional X-axis scale factor can also be applied. Use this worker to normalise or shift material curves to a target yield stress.

Inputs¶
| Label | ID | Type | Default | Required | Description |
|---|---|---|---|---|---|
| Curve To Be Scaled | curvetobescaled | vector | — | The input curve (e.g. engineering stress-strain) to be Y-scaled; the first non-zero Y point is used as the reference yield value for computing the scale ratio. | |
| New Yield Values | newyieldvalues | scalar | — | Target yield value (scalar, same units as the curve’s Y axis, e.g. MPa) that the first non-zero Y point of the curve will be scaled to match. | |
| Scale X | scalex | scalar | 1.0 | Multiplicative scale factor applied to the X axis of the curve (dimensionless); defaults to 1.0, meaning no X scaling is performed. |
Outputs¶
| Label | ID | Type | Description |
|---|---|---|---|
| curve_scale_yield_output_1 | curve_scale_yield_output_1 | vector | The scaled output curve with its Y axis adjusted so the first non-zero Y value equals the specified new yield value, and X axis multiplied by the optional scale factor. |
